domingo, 22 de julho de 2007

HyperMedia Center em Português

HyperMedia Center é um aplicativo que tem as funções de captura de TV e FM. Esse programa veio junto com uma placa de captura que adquiri recentemente para instalar em meu PC. Insatisfeito com o fato de esse programa estar disponível em 7 (sete) idiomas diferentes menos em português, decidi fazer uma tradução do mesmo para que o pessoal daqui de casa pudesse usar o programa sem problemas.

É de certa forma desconfortável saber que o nossa lingua pátria é tão esquecida pela meioria dos fabricantes de software.

Acredito que a tradução ficou boa. Por isso estou disponibilizando para que outras pessoas possam instalar em seus computadores. Desta forma os que usam o mesmo programa que eu no Window$ poderão usufruir do programa com mais tranquilidade e comodidade.

Tudo que é necessário para traduzir o programa é colocar dois pequenos arquivos de texto dentro da pasta "language" do aplicativo HyperMedia Center. O maior deles não passa de 23K. Um deles é o "Lang.cfg", que contém a lista de idiomas do programa. O outro é o "Portuguese.lng", que possui a tradução feita por mim.

Instruções de instalação:

1) Baixe os dois arquivos:

2) Salve os dois arquivos de modo que eles fiquem assim (sem a extensão TXT):
  • Lang.cfg.txt -> Lang.cfg
  • Portuguese.lng.txt -> Portuguese.lng
3) Coloque os dois arquivos dentro da pasta Language. Caminho Completo: "G:\Arquivos de Programa\KWorld Multimedia\HyperMediaCenter\DTVR\Language". Ou ainda "G:\Arquivos de Programa\HyperMediaCenter\DTVR\Language".

4) Abra o HyperMedia Center e você vai notar a diferença.

Outras informações: Este aplicativo veio junto com minha placa de captura da marca PlusTV Analog Lite PCI. O nome fabricante é KWorld.

Mais uma vez, espero que este artigo ajude alguém.

segunda-feira, 16 de julho de 2007

Ex-governador com pensao vitalicia, pode?

O Ex-governador do estado do Ceara esta com um pedido de pensao VITALICIA na Procuradoria Geral do Estado do Ceara. Pode um negocio desse? Claro que naum! O pior eh que se deixarem ele consegue...

Apesar do beneficio ter sido extinto pela Assembleia Legislativa do Ceara no final do ano passado, mesmo assim Lucio Alcantara tera direito a dar entrada em pedido. Foi dado um prazo de 180 dias para ele.

No dia 11 de Julho, a presidenta do Supremo suspendeu a pensao de um ex-governador do Mato Grosso. No dia que ela proferiu a decisao, deveriam ser suspensas automaticamente as pensoes em todos os estados. Soh que pelo jeito, vai ter que acontecer decisoes do tipo localmente, e para cada caso especificamente.

Nao existe duvida de que o beneficio eh inconstitucional. Alem de ser ilegal, traz ohnus aos cofres publicos e ainda sustenta um vagabundo a vida toda pra nao ter que fazer mais nada... Entao por que que a (in)Justica ainda concede essas pensoes??? Nao eh a toa que ela eh cega...

Leia uma materia do Diario que fala disso clicando AQUI.

domingo, 15 de julho de 2007

Iniciando o Mysql no Slackware

No Slackware, assim como em muitas outras distribuicoes, o Mysql ja vem instalado. No entanto para que o Mysql possa ser utilizado por aplicacoes cliente eh necessario que o servidor do Mysql esteja rodando. Esse servidor eh um aplicativo de servicos chamado `mysqld`. Quando comecei a mexer no Slackware -- na verdade quando comecei a mexer o Linux, tive um pouco de difuculdade de usar o Mysql por conta de nao conseguir iniciar tal servidor. Entao eu questionava: como o Slack pode vir com o Mysql se nao da pra usar? Mas nao era tao dificil como pensava. Abaixo eu mostrarei os passos para poder iniciar o servidor. Eh bem simples.

Primeiramente para que o servidor possa funcionar eh necessario que o administrador do Linux permita que o mysqld utilize sua propria pasta. Com esse comando abaixo o Mysql vai ter a permissao de usar sua propria pasta `/var/lib/mysql`.

  • chown -R mysql.mysql /var/lib/mysql
A segunda coisa a fazer eh criar a base de dados principal do mysql. O outro comando abaixo serve para instalar a base de dados inicial do Mysql, juntamente com as tabelas de usuarios, permissoes etc.

  • mysql_install_db
A partir dai sera possivel iniciar o servico do mysqld manualmente. Podemos fazer uma chamada manual do deamon mysqld digitando a linha de comando abaixo:

  • cd /usr ; /usr/bin/mysqld_safe &

Pronto, com estes tres passos ja estara rodando o mysqld no modo seguro. Agora para garantir a seguranca mesmo, melhor eh definir senhas para os usuarios que trabalharao com o sistema de banco de dados. Isso deve ser feito por que por default o usuario root vem sem senha, fazendo com que o SGBD fique aberto pra qualquer um. Comandos que podem ser usados:

  • /usr/bin/mysqladmin -u root password 'NOVA_SENHA'
  • /usr/bin/mysqladmin -u root -h NOME_COMPUTADOR_HOST password 'NOVA_SENHA'

Se na hora da instalacao do Slackware voce pediu para o Mysql iniciar na hora do carregamento do sistema, entao na existira um script de inicializacao responsavel para dar `start` no mysqld. O caminho do script eh `/etc/rc.d/rc.mysqld`. Para garantir que o script vai funcionar, abaixo tem uma linha de comando tornar o script executavel.

  • chmod 755 /etc/rc.d/rc.mysqld

Todas as informacoes que estou fornecendo nesta postagem estao disponiveis no proprio arquivo de inicializacao citado no paragrafo anterior. Somente tentei colocar as coisas do meu jeito para explicar como eh o processo basico de inicializacao do daemon do Mysql, que eh o servidor de banco de dados Mysql em si. Espero que isto sirva de ajuda para alguem.

Traducao de Walk On

No embalo das traducoes lancei junto com o video do Bob Marley uma traducao da musica do U2. Essa eh outra musica das que gosto e que faco questao de traduzir sua mensagem. Walk On, em ingles, quer dizer algo como `vah em frente` ou `siga em diante` ou, ainda, `nao desista`. Como gosto de traduzir versos repetidos de forma diferente eu mantive duas traducoes para a mesma frase `walk on`. Essa eh uma forma de nao encher o saco repetindo a mesma coisa e tambem pra facilitar a compreensao de quem esta assistindo. As vezes a letra da musica, mesmo traduzida, parece confusa. Por isso eu diversifico a maneira de traduzir as frases repetidas.

Eu embarquei tambem o video do U2 aqui nesta postagem. U2, Walk On - Traduzida

Traducao de Redemption Song

Ha alguns dias lancei no Youtube dois video-clipes que traduzi. Um deles eh uma cancao que Bob Marley interpreta em acustico. O nome da musica eh Redemption Song, Cancao de Redencao. Resolvi traduzila por gostar dela e por ter uma mensagem legal que fala sobre escravidao em seus diversos sentidos.

O video esta embarcado abaixo.

Bob Marley, Redemption Song - Traduzida.

domingo, 1 de julho de 2007

Telefonia Fixa Local: Cobrança por Minutos

A ANATEL lançou a poucos dias uma campanha que visa a divulgar a conversão da maneira como as consessionárias de telefonia deverão cobrar seus clientes. A antiga forma de tarifação, baseada em pulsos, será substituida até o fim deste mês e adotará um sistema de cobrança baseado no tempo em que o usuário efetivamente falar ao telefone. Isso facilitará o controle por parte do comnumidor do serviço, visto que se baseará em minutos. A campanha de divulgação conta inclusive com anuncios televisivos, banners na Internet e folhetos explicativos.

Com a mudança as prestadoras de serviços de telefonia terão que oferecer dois planos, a saber: o Plano Básico e o Plano Alternativo de Serviços de Oferta Obrigatória. O usuário deverá optar por um dos dois, sendo sua adesão gratúita. Caso não manifeste sua preferência, ele ficará automaticamente incluído no Plano Básico.O usuário poderá inclusive a qualquer tempo trocar de plano. A regulamentação dos dois planos permite isso, sem custos adicionais.

A passagem do faturamento baseado em pulsos para o baseado em minutos é uma conquista para o consumidor. Ele poderá decidir qual plano se adequa mais ao seu bolso, além de possibilitar a criação de novos planos alternativos pelas empresas consessionárias. A Telecom e a Oi Fixo (Telemar) já apresentaram pelo menos 10 alternativas diferentes para aqueles que não querem ficar nos planos obrigatórios do governo (ANATEL).

Vamos mostrar resumidamente as características dos dois planos obrigatórios:

CARACTERISTICAPLANO BASICOPLANO ALTERNATIVO OBRIGATÓRIO
Assinatura Mensal R$ 40,00 R$ 40,00
Franquia em Minutos 200 minutos 400 minutos
Tarifa Complemento (TC) Não tem 4 minutos
VCA Horario Reduzido 2 minutos 4 minutos
Tempo Tarifa Mínima 30 segundos 6 segundos
Granulidade - Unidade Tempo 6 segundos 6 segundos
Além da Franquia H. Normal R$ 0,10 min TC + R$ 0,04 min
Além da Franq. H. Reduzido R$ 0,20 ligação R$ 0,15 ligação
Duração Gratis 3 segundos Não tem

Como vemos, os planos têm vários pontos que diferem e que devem pesar na decisão do consumidor. Numa primeira olhada esses dados podem parecer confusos. Por isso discorreremos sobre eles brevemente logo em seguida.

No Plano Básico temos o seguinte:

  1. Franquia de 200 minutos;
  2. Ideal para quem faz ligações com menos de 3 minutos;
  3. Em cada ligação são cobrados no mínimo 30 segundos;
  4. A partir dos 30 o valor da ligação subirá de 6 em 6 segundos;
  5. O usuário poderá falar 3 segundos grátis;
  6. No horário normal, o que exeder da franquia será cobrado 10 centavos a cada minuto;
  7. No horário reduzido, o que exeder da franquia será cobrado 20 centavos uma só vez na ligação, não importando sua duração, se de 10 minutos a 10 horas etc.

No Plano Alternativo de Serviços de Oferta Obrigatória temos:

  1. Franquia de 400 minutos;
  2. Ideal para quem faz ligações com mais de 3 minutos;
  3. A cada ligação são cobrados uma taxa de complementação de 15 centavos;
  4. Essa tarifa equivale ao valor de 4 minutos aproximadamente;
  5. Junto com essa taxa será cobrado o tempo de ligação (0,15+tempo);
  6. O valor do tempo será almentado de 6 em 6 segundos;
  7. No horário normal, o que exeder da franquia será cobrado 15 centavos de uma vez mais 4 centavos a cada minuto;
  8. No horário reduzido, o que exeder da franquia será cobrado 15 centavos uma só vez na ligação, não importando sua duração, se de 10 minutos a 10 horas etc.
Os horários de tarifa reduzida são:
  • Nos dias de "feira": de 0h às 6h;
  • Aos sábados: de 0h às 6h e das 14h às 24h;
  • Nos domingos e feriados: o dia todo.

Para simplificar: Só é interessante optar pelo plano alternativo os que falam muito no telefone e os que querem usar a Internet discada. Para os que pegam o telefone pra falar bem rapidinho com alguém é melhor o plano básico. Isso é comprovado matematicamente. E pode ser sentido no bolso.

Aquele que prefere optar pelos planos criados pela própria concessionária, é bom prestar atenção em todos os detalhes deles também. Cuidado com as ilusões que alguns deles podem esconder.

Espero que este pequeno artigo ajude alguém na escolha do plano ideal para si.